Output faf2d576b6c6908a440e4b89eb3e07fb42ac4f49e4e5f488193a664c5ddddbc1:0

value
523663
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47fc484b26554a437f58c2b704e4b014164768f9 OP_EQUALVERIFY OP_CHECKSIG
address
17ZdCWUXpsbNZaPE45aKRjyHqV52H3642n
transaction
faf2d576b6c6908a440e4b89eb3e07fb42ac4f49e4e5f488193a664c5ddddbc1
confirmations
318265
spent
true